The average rent in Montecito is $27,000 per month as of July 2026. This is 1288% above the national average rent, or $25,055 more per month.

Compare rent prices in Montecito, CA

Rent prices in Montecito vary by bedroom size, rental type, and neighborhood. The average rent for an apartment in Montecito is $3,337, whereas a house costs $32,000. 1-bedroom apartments in Montecito run $2,700 on average, while 2-bedroom apartments are $3,900.

Methodology

Rent prices are based on Zumper's rental listings from the past 30 days. Median rent is calculated across all available listings and property types on the platform. If you filter the page by bedroom count or property type, the pricing throughout the page will update automatically to reflect that segment of the rental market.

Household and population data come from the U.S. Census Bureau. Cost-of-living data is sourced from the Council for Community and Economic Research's Cost of Living Index (COLI).
